| Summary | In the context of this study, the 2nd and 3rd grade undergraduate students in Medipol University, Department of Physiotherapy and Rehabilitation, will taken into an education program to increase and assess their theoretical knowledge level, clinical decision-making skills and attitudes towards interactive learning with artificial intelligence by applying the ChatGPT-supported PBL module and the results will be compared with traditional teaching methods. |
| Who can participate | Inclusion Criteria: * Being an undergraduate student * Being voluntary to attend to the courses Exclusion Criteria: * Not attending to the sessions on time * Being a 4th grade student who already took and learned the process of clinical problem solving * Want to recruit to study during the study process |
